About this course

Available in London and Glasgow
Capable professionals with skills in commercial management and quantity surveying are always in high demand in the construction industry. With these valuable skills, you'll play an essential role in managing costs for construction projects in the UK and overseas.

GCU's MSc Quantity Surveying is accredited by the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S) and the Chartered Institute of Building (CIOB). The programme is available at both the London and Glasgow campuses for full-time, part-time and distance learning.

The curriculum is practical and career-focused, making you a more competitive candidate for leadership roles in construction.

Expand your frame of reference and your understanding of construction economics and project management
Explore topics like risk and value management, quantification and costing of work, financial management and construction economics
Investigate sustainable design and construction
Learn how to handle construction contracts and disputes
Connect your expertise to the real world with industrial case studies
Complete a dissertation to integrate your knowledge and develop subject expertise

Graduate prospects
The MSc Quantity Surveying degree will prepare you for a surveying profession at a strategic level. You might find employment in areas such as project management and economics, dispute resolution and international construction.
